Why Frozen Water Tanks Threaten Livestock Health

In sub-zero climates like Canada and the northern United States, frozen water tanks force cattle to expend vital energy warming ingested ice. This reduces weight gain by 15-20% and increases dehydration risks. Traditional electric heaters drain $500-$1,200 annually in energy bills for mid-sized farms while gas-powered alternatives emit harmful CO2.
